Customer Review: No more knots or snags! Summary: 4 Stars
These headphones are pretty nice. Push the button on the side for the cords to retract into the earpieces. The cord on the left piece connects the headphones to your player and the cord on the right piece connects to the left piece. With this kind of set up I can control the length of the cord behind my head and get the right length to reach my iPod. With a shorter cord, I couldn't keep the player in my pants pocket while listening to it. With a much too long cord, it would get tangled in my bag and snag on my bike handles. The cords on this model make a clicking sound when being lengthened and have yellow bands near the end of their extents to keep you from over extending them.
I love that they sit outside my ears since the bud styles hurt my ears and tend to fall out while exercising. It may take some adjusting to get them in the right position as the clips are spring loaded and can put an uncomfortable amount of pressure on the ears if not positioned well.

Customer Review: Fine sound quality, comfortable, but retracting mechanism has worn out. Summary: 4 Stars
I've had these earphones for about half a year. The sound quality is great, nothing jaw dropping though. they're also real comfortable, no complains there. The retracting mechanism, however, has worn out completely. I opened mine up when I noticed that the cord wasn't locking into place right away, that it was slipping, and I noticed that the gear used to lock the cord into place is made of plastic, and the teeth have since worn down to the point where it doesn't catch at all anymore, so I had to tie a little knot at the base of the headphone so that it wouldn't constantly retract. Maybe I was too rough with it, I dunno, but half of the appeal of this product has vanished, and I think the problem could have easily been remedied by using a metal gear that wouldn't wear down over time.
